ESCO Electrical Test () Questions with
Verified Answers, Guarantee Pass Score


/. What is current flow? - Answer-✅D.The flow of electrons in a circuit

/.What is impedance? - Answer-✅A.Opposition to alternating current

/.Like charges will - Answer-✅B.Repel each other

/.Any material that will readily release electrons is called: - Answer-✅B.A conductor

/.The symbol for current is: - Answer-✅B. I

/.Electricity can produce: - Answer-✅D. All the above
light
heat
magnetism

/.The safety ground conductor is usually colored: - Answer-✅B.Green

/.An electron has: - Answer-✅B.A negative charge

/.Which of the following materials would be best suited for use as a semi-conductor? -
Answer-✅D.Silicon

/.Which of the following meters must use internal power to check a load or circuit? -
Answer-✅A.Ohmmeter

/.What would be the result if a 24 volt, 20 ohm contactor coil was wired in series with a
24 volt, 200 ohm control relay? - Answer-✅B.Only the control relay would operate

/.Three defrost heaters, each 15 ohms, are wired in parallel to a 120 volt power supply.
How many Watts are consumed? - Answer-✅C. 2880

/.When testing a capacitor with an analog or digital ohmmeter, the meter should: -
Answer-✅B.Measure low resistance then return to a high reading

/.How much resistance must be placed in a 120 volt circuit to limit the current to 2
amps? - Answer-✅A.60 ohms

, /.What is resistance? - Answer-✅A.Opposition to electron flow

/.In electrical wiring, a black colored wire indicates: - Answer-✅A. A hot conductor

/.How many watts are used by a heater operating on 460 volts and drawing 5 amps? -
Answer-✅D .2300

/.How are fuses sized? - Answer-✅D .Both A and B

/.What is generally considered the maximum allowable supply voltage variation -
Answer-✅A.5%

/.Capacitors are rated in: - Answer-✅D .Both B and C

/.What is the term used to describe the output side of a transformer? - Answer-✅D
.Secondary side

/.One horsepower is equal to ______ watts. - Answer-✅B. 746

/.A parallel circuit contains an 18 ohm and a 9 ohm resistor. What is the total
resistance? - Answer-✅A.6 ohms

/.In a series circuit, the voltage drop across each load will: - Answer-✅D .Add up to
equal the source voltage

/.Which of the following is equal to 2.1kW? - Answer-✅c .2100 watts

/.A capacitor analyzer is designed to check: - Answer-✅D .The capacitance of the a
capacitor

/.On an electronic oil safety switch, what changes the pressure signal to an electrical
signal? - Answer-✅A.Transducer

/.A three phase load requires a minimum of - Answer-✅A.Three supply lines

/.An electronically commutated motor (ECM) is designed to: - Answer-✅D .Provide
proper airflow under various conditions

/.Resistance can be calculated by: - Answer-✅A.E divided by I

/.The total resistance in a parallel circuit will be: - Answer-✅D .Less than the smallest
resistance
